According to boost oxygen, you can get a a range between 60 to 200 seconds of oxygen based on the canister size. The duration of a canned oxygen product depends on the size of the canister and the frequency of use. How long it lasts depends on the size and frequency you use it. How long will canned oxygen last? How long can of oxygen will last:⁹. Canned oxygen is oxygen that’s delivered to your mouth or nose, most commonly from an aluminum canister (or more accurately, a cylinder) through a pressurized mechanism (not a propellant) when the user depresses the actuator and inhales.
